I guess the obvious question is this; “why should I even care what’s popular or what others are talking about?”

I’m not going to go into why you should care in this post — but I’ll give you an example.

I boot up my computer… open Firefox… Popurls comes up as my home page… I scan through it… visit a few sites on the lists… see what’s popular, and what others are talking about… and I now have a few ideas on what I should write about on my blog.

It’s a brain storming tool.

If one of those popular blogs happens to have an article or post in the same niche as my blog, I can leave a comment on the post (with a link back to this blog)… or better yet, mention the popular article in one my posts and receive a trackback from the article (that’s receiving a lot of buzz apparently).

If something is really buzzing and just picking up speed… I can use a little Bending the Web and Clipmarks Unleashed strategies — write a post on the same topic (if it is in my niche) and get my piece of the traffic being generated by all the interest.
